EXL Analytics provides data-driven, action-oriented solutions to business problems through statistical data mining, cutting edge analytics techniques and a consultative approach. Leveraging proprietary methodology and best-of-breed technology, EXL Analytics takes an industry-specific approach to transform our clients’ decision making and embed analytics more deeply into their business processes. Our global footprint of nearly 2,000 data scientists and analysts assist client organizations with complex risk minimization methods, advanced marketing, pricing and CRM strategies, internal cost analysis, and cost and resource optimization within the organization. EXL Analytics serves the insurance, healthcare, banking, capital markets, utilities, retail and e-commerce, travel, transportation and logistics industries. Job Responsibilities:
· Design, build, and manage scalable AWS infrastructure including EC2, EKS, Lambda, API Gateway, VPCs, IAM, Security Groups, Load Balancers, and routing components
· Implement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) using Terraform / AWS CDK for automated provisioning, scaling, and environment management
· Set up and manage CI/CD pipelines using GitHub, GitHub Actions, CodeBuild, CodeDeploy, and ArgoCD
· Collaborate with data engineering teams to support platforms such as AWS Glue, Databricks, DynamoDB, and Redshift
· Work closely with developers to enable scalable and efficient DevOps processes
· Apply AWS Well-Architected Framework principles to design secure, reliable, and cost-efficient solutions
· Partner with business and technical stakeholders to understand requirements and deliver scalable solutions
· Mon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ize cloud environments to ensure high availability and performance
· Drive DevOps best practices, reusable templates, and standardization across projects
